- Articulated platforms (diesel and electric): Diesel models provide rugged outdoor performance, while electric variants offer zero-emission, quiet operation for indoor spaces. Both deliver the essential “up-and-over” reach needed to navigate around structural obstacles.
- Tracked aerial platforms: Often referred to as spider lifts, these machines distribute their weight across tracks to protect delicate flooring and traverse uneven terrain. A spider lift rental is ideal for specialized architectural work and landscaping.
- Telescopic platforms: When maximizing horizontal outreach is the priority, telescopic boom lift rentals offer exceptional stability for heavy-duty construction and high-rise exterior installations.
- Electric vertical platforms: Vertical and electric vertical platforms: These units provide direct elevation in highly compact footprints. An electric mast lift rental maneuvers easily through standard doorways, making it invaluable for warehousing and retail inventory management.
- Diesel vertical platforms: Diesel vertical platforms are characterized by their larger baskets and robust design. They are particularly suitable for road maintenance and tunnel work, where increased platform capacity and outdoor performance are required.
- Truck-mounted platforms: Built for ultimate mobility, a truck mounted boom lift rental allows crews to travel swiftly between multiple municipal or utility job sites without needing a separate transport trailer.
- Underbridge platforms: For specialized civil engineering, under bridge inspection equipment rentals enable crews to safely access the underside of overpasses without disrupting heavy traffic above.
- Vertical shaft platforms: Designed for highly constrained descents and ascents, these machines secure reliable access.
Machine Sizes and Project Fit
Selecting the proper working height and footprint is essential for project efficiency. Our inventory spans a wide spectrum of dimensions to match exact site requirements, from low-level access to extreme heights.
Low-height indoor access (5–10 m)
Compact units, such as a 5 m or 8 m electric vertical platform, are optimized for tight indoor environments. Alongside a 10 m electric scissor lift or 10 m column aerial platform, these machines offer excellent maneuverability for electrical installations, HVAC maintenance, and logistics work.
Mid-range construction and maintenance (10–20 m)
For standard commercial maintenance, machines like a 12 m electric scissor lift or a 15 m diesel scissor lift provide the right balance of deck space and payload capacity. Articulating boom lift rentals in the 16 m to 20 m range, as well as 14 m tracked spider aerial platforms, easily handle complex outdoor terrains.
High-reach and complex access (20–45 m)
When working on heavy industrial sites or infrastructure projects, serious elevation is required. Options ranging from a 20-25 m truck-mounted platform to a 27 m tracked spider aerial platform offer immense reach. For the most demanding high-rise applications, our 28 m and 45 m telescopic platforms ensure your crew can access remote work areas securely.
